Some stickers are in a packet.
If Adam puts them into groups of 7, there are 5 stickers short.
If Adam puts them into groups of 5, there are 2 stickers left.
Find the smallest possible number of stickers in a packet.
Multiples of 7: 7, 14, 21, 28, 35, 42
Multiples of 7 (-5): 2, 9, 16, 23, 30, 37
Multiples of 5: 5, 10, 15, 20, 25, 30, 35
Multiples of 5 (+2): 7, 12, 17, 22, 27, 32, 37
Smallest possible number of stickers in a packet = 37
Answer(s): 37
